Ergonomically enhanced design brings the iconic HTC One family’s signature look to a new level. Vertically curved to fit no matter how it’s held, the HTC One (E8) dual sim features tapered sides, edge-to-edge display and a lightweight unibody frame that’s built to perform and designed to impress.

Take rich, high-definition shots with 13MP main camera. You won’t miss a thing with generous 5” display viewfinder and dual curve design that gives you more grip and shooting angles. Complete with Motion Launch™ gesture controls for intuitive use and easy shortcuts.
The HTC One (E8) dual sim features Sense 6: quick shortcuts and easy controls for a superior smartphone experience.
MOTION LAUNCH SHORTCUT CONTROLS:
Answer incoming calls by raising your phone to your ear
Launch your camera by holding your phone in landscape and pressing the volume rocker
Double tap your screen or swipe up to wake up your phone
Swipe down to make a quick voice call
Specs
General
Device Type | Smart Phone |
Model | HTC One (E8) |
Announced | 01-06-2014 |
Released | 01 June 2014 |
Status | Available |
Design
Type | Bar |
Dimensions | 146.4 x 70.7 x 9.9 mm (5.76 x 2.78 x 0.39 in) |
Weight | 145 grams (5.11 oz) |
Colors | White, Black, Red |
Network
Display
size | 5.0 inches |
Media
Audio Playback | MP3, Wave |
Video Playback | Yes |
Video Out | Yes |
FM Radio | Stereo FM radio with RDS |
Alert Types | Vibration, ringtones |
Ring Tones | MP3, WAV |
Loudspeaker | Yes |
Handsfree | 3.5mm Headphone Jack |
Camera
Camera Features | Geo-tagging, autofocus, touch focus, Simultaneous HD video and image recording, face and smile detection, panorama, HDR |
Video | Yes, 1080p@30fps, stereo sound recording |
Software
Operating System | Android v4.4.2 (KitKat) |

Hardware
Chipset | Qualcomm MSM8975AC Snapdragon 801 |
